A Guide to Algorithm Design

A Guide to Algorithm Design

Presenting a complementary perspective to standard books on algorithms, A Guide to Algorithm Design: Paradigms, Methods, and Complexity Analysis provides a roadmap for readers to determine the difficulty of an algorithmic problem by finding an optimal solution or proving complexity results. It gives a practical treatment of algorithmic complexity and guides readers in solving algorithmic problems. Divided into three parts, the book offers a comprehensive set of problems with solutions as well as in-depth case studies that demonstrate how to assess the complexity of a new problem. Part I helps readers understand the main design principles and design efficient algorithms. Part II covers polynomial reductions from NP-complete problems and approaches that go beyond NP-completeness. Part III supplies readers with tools and techniques to evaluate problem complexity, including how to determine which instances are polynomial and which are NP-hard. Drawing on the authors’ classroom-tested material, this text takes readers step by step through the concepts and methods for analyzing algorithmic complexity. Through many problems and detailed examples, readers can investigate polynomial-time algorithms and NP-completeness and beyond.

Download Now

Author
Publisher CRC Press
Release Date
ISBN 1439898138
Pages 380 pages
Rating 4/5 (30 users)

More Books:

A Guide to Algorithm Design
Language: en
Pages: 380
Authors: Anne Benoit
Categories: Computers
Type: BOOK - Published: 2013-08-27 - Publisher: CRC Press

GET EBOOK

Presenting a complementary perspective to standard books on algorithms, A Guide to Algorithm Design: Paradigms, Methods, and Complexity Analysis provides a road
A Guide to Algorithm Design
Language: en
Pages: 380
Authors: Anne Benoit
Categories: Computers
Type: BOOK - Published: 2013-08-27 - Publisher: CRC Press

GET EBOOK

Presenting a complementary perspective to standard books on algorithms, A Guide to Algorithm Design: Paradigms, Methods, and Complexity Analysis provides a road
The Algorithm Design Manual: Text
Language: en
Pages: 508
Authors: Steven S. Skiena
Categories: Computers
Type: BOOK - Published: 1998 - Publisher: Springer Science & Business Media

GET EBOOK

This volume helps take some of the "mystery" out of identifying and dealing with key algorithms. Drawing heavily on the author's own real-world experiences, the
The Algorithm Design Manual
Language: en
Pages: 730
Authors: Steven S Skiena
Categories: Computers
Type: BOOK - Published: 2009-04-05 - Publisher: Springer Science & Business Media

GET EBOOK

This newly expanded and updated second edition of the best-selling classic continues to take the "mystery" out of designing algorithms, and analyzing their effi
A Guide to Experimental Algorithmics
Language: en
Pages: 273
Authors: Catherine C. McGeoch
Categories: Computers
Type: BOOK - Published: 2012-01-30 - Publisher: Cambridge University Press

GET EBOOK

This is a guidebook for those who want to use computational experiments to support their work in algorithm design and analysis. Numerous case studies and exampl
A Guide to Design and Analysis of Algorithms
Language: en
Pages: 0
Authors: Soubhik Chakraborty
Categories:
Type: BOOK - Published: 2022-12-30 - Publisher:

GET EBOOK

As there can be more than one algorithm for the same problem, designing and analyzing an algorithm becomes important in order to make it as efficient and robust
Handbook of Reinforcement Learning and Control
Language: en
Pages: 833
Authors: Kyriakos G. Vamvoudakis
Categories: Technology & Engineering
Type: BOOK - Published: 2021-06-23 - Publisher: Springer Nature

GET EBOOK

This handbook presents state-of-the-art research in reinforcement learning, focusing on its applications in the control and game theory of dynamic systems and f
Guide to Competitive Programming
Language: en
Pages: 309
Authors: Antti Laaksonen
Categories: Computers
Type: BOOK - Published: 2020-05-08 - Publisher: Springer Nature

GET EBOOK

Building on what already is the most comprehensive introduction to competitive programming, this enhanced new textbook features new material on advanced topics,
Guide to Graph Algorithms
Language: en
Pages: 471
Authors: K Erciyes
Categories: Computers
Type: BOOK - Published: 2018-04-13 - Publisher: Springer

GET EBOOK

This clearly structured textbook/reference presents a detailed and comprehensive review of the fundamental principles of sequential graph algorithms, approaches
7 Algorithm Design Paradigms
Language: en
Pages: 798
Authors: Sung-Hyuk Cha
Categories: Computers
Type: BOOK - Published: 2020-06-01 - Publisher: Cha Academy llc

GET EBOOK

The intended readership includes both undergraduate and graduate students majoring in computer science as well as researchers in the computer science area. The